According to the Kazakhstan Stock Exchange (KASE) website, the Development Bank of Kazakhstan (DBK) will pay $202.4 million in dividends for 2023 to the government. This is half of the net profit of $404.9 million the company reported last year.
The sole shareholder of the DBK is the Baiterek national managing fund controlled by the government of Kazakhstan. It is expected to receive the tranche until June 27, 2024, or 42,500 tenge per one common share.
